Ideal Soil Types and Characteristics
olive trees thrive in well-drained soil. Sandy or clay soils that include organic matter tend to be ideal. These soil types help provide essential nutrients while allowing roots to breathe. Rich soil can support vigorous growth, but excessive fertility can lead to excessive leaf development at the expense of fruit. pH levels should typically range from 6 to 8 for optimal growth. Maintaining a balance between nutrient-rich soil and proper texture is key. Testing the soil before planting can offer valuable insights. Assessing Sun Exposure for Optimal Growth
Sun exposure is a key factor in growing healthy olives. These trees require plenty of sunlight—ideally six to eight hours a day. Examine the area for any obstructions that could block sunlight. Tall trees, buildings, or even fences can shade the olive trees and reduce their yield. Regularly check how the sun moves across your chosen location throughout the day. A sunny spot improves the quality of olive oil produced later on.

Methods Suitable for Koroneiki Olives
Several methods work well for irrigating olive trees. Drip irrigation is one of the most effective techniques. This method provides water directly to the roots, reducing waste. Another option is micro-sprinklers, which can cover larger areas. Both techniques help maintain good soil drainage, allowing excess water to flow away. In addition, using rainwater harvesting systems can be beneficial in many regions. These systems can be integrated with organic farming practices, enhancing sustainability.

Pest Management Strategies
Common pests affecting olive trees
Pests can be a significant challenge for olive growers. Among these, the olive fruit fly is especially troublesome. This insect lays eggs inside the olives, causing them to rot. Other common pests include scale and aphids, which weaken the trees. These pests thrive in warm, dry conditions typical of a Mediterranean climate. Often, they affect both the health of the tree and the quality of the olives produced. Regular monitoring can help detect these issues early.

Timing and techniques for effective pruning
The best time to prune olive trees is during late winter or early spring. This timing is crucial as it avoids damage from frost. Use sharp, clean tools to make cuts, as this minimizes injury to the tree. Cuts should be made at a slight angle, allowing water to run off, which helps prevent rot. Consider light pruning each year rather than heavy pruning every few years. Regular maintenance keeps the tree manageable and increases overall health. Harvesting Koroneiki Olives
Identifying the right time for harvest
Timing is crucial when it comes to picking olives. Farmers look for the right balance of color and firmness. Typically, olives change from green to a dark purple as they ripen. A good indicator is the feel of the fruit; it should be firm yet yield slightly under pressure. Checking the oil content can also assist in deciding when to harvest. In many cases, this can be determined by picking a few samples. Analyzing the taste will reveal if they are ready for the oil extraction process. Olive Oil Production
Overview of Olive Oil Extraction
Olive oil extraction begins with a well-planned approach. First, harvesting should occur at the right time, which usually happens in late fall. The quality of the olives plays a vital role in the final product. Once harvested, the olives are quickly transported to a mill. Delays can lead to a decrease in quality due to spoilage. Washing the olives is the next step to ensure they are clean before processing. Crushing them follows, producing a paste. This paste is then mixed and stirred, enhancing the oil extraction process. Finally, a hydraulic press or centrifuge separates the oil from the solids and water.
